In the past, a puncture stereotaxic device consisting of a semicircular protractor, a spirit level, and a base was often used to assist the positioning and puncture of the round hole under the guidance of CT. , and cannot display the puncture depth, lack of fixed puncture point equipment
In addition, because the positioning device and the puncture needle are separated, the operator needs to hold the semicircular stereotaxic device in the left hand and the puncture needle in the right hand. During the scanning process, it may be necessary to perform repeated CT scans to determine the puncture depth, etc.
The above factors prolong the puncture operation and operation time

Embodiment 1

[0022] see Figure 1-10 , The present invention provides a pen-type stereotaxic puncture device for trigeminal neuralgia puncture through a round hole with radiofrequency thermal coagulation. The whole device is mainly composed of five parts such as a level electronic display 1, a penholder body 2, a radio frequency puncture needle 3, a propeller 4 and a screw-down part 5, wherein the level electronic display 1 is welded (for multiple use) to the penholder body The pen holder connection block 13 of 2 afterbody connects. Level meter electronic display 1 is the cuboid of length 3cm * width 2cm * height 2cm, and the interior is equipped with the gyro sensor that two directions are perpendicular to each other, measure respectively X-axis and Y-axis direction angle ( figure 2 ), which is used to detect the inclination angle of the stereotaxic puncture device, and its reading can be directly displayed through the electronic display of the level. [0025] Embodiment 2 Instructions for use of the inventive device

[0026] 1. Positioning: The patient is placed in a supine position, with a pillow under the shoulders, the head is tilted back as far as possible, and the mandible is fixed with wide tape to reduce head movement during CT scan positioning and puncture. The slice distance of CT scanning is 0.2 cm. CT positioning scan is performed first, and the best puncture level is selected as the level including the inner and outer openings of the round hole and the round hole tube, and not including the cheekbones that block the puncture needle. If the inner and outer openings of the round hole, the round hole tube, and the zygomatic bone are at the same CT scanning level, a semi-coronal CT scan is added to better select the puncture level and angle. Abstract

The present invention provides a radio-frequency pen-holding type stereotactic puncture device for trans-round-hole puncture for trigeminal neuralgia. The radio-frequency pen-holding type stereotacticpuncture device for trans-round-hole puncture for trigeminal neuralgia mainly comprises a gradienter electronic displayer, a pen holder body part, a radio-frequency puncture needle, a propeller and ascrewing-off part. The gradienter electronic displayer is connected with a tail part of the pen holder body by welding, the pen holder body part is provided with a threaded connection part which candivide the pen holder body into an upper part and a lower part, and the propeller fixes the radio-frequency puncture needle by a propeller bayonet. The radio-frequency pen-holding type stereotactic puncture device for trans-round-hole puncture for trigeminal neuralgia integrates stereotactic positioning and the radio-frequency puncture needle into a whole, can more intuitively display puncture angles and puncture depths, has a specific design so as to ensure that fixing puncture points and puncture depths are not changed in use, also better solves problems of positioning puncture devices usedin the past, solves more practical operation problems in round-hole positioning and puncturing processes, increases accuracy of round-hole puncturing and positioning, shortens puncturing and operatingtime, and has reasonable structural design, simple manufacture, low cost and convenient operation, and is suitable for popularization and application.

technical field [0001] The invention belongs to medical auxiliary equipment, and relates to a positioning and puncture auxiliary device used for round hole puncture under the guidance of CT during radio frequency ablation for the clinical treatment of trigeminal neuralgia (secondary maxillary neuralgia), in particular to a trigeminal neuralgia The radiofrequency pen-holding stereotaxic puncture device for neuralgia puncture through round holes can fix the puncture point, ensure that the puncture point does not move during the puncture process, and accurately display the angle and depth of round hole puncture. Background technique [0002] Trigeminal neuralgia refers to spontaneous or touch-induced, repeated paroxysmal electric shock-like or lightning-like severe pain in the innervated area of ​​the trigeminal nerve, known as "the best pain in the world".
